In this episode of Skipper, I speak with Brad Linde, professional Jazz saxophonist and teacher. Brad has worked with some of the greatest names in Jazz including Lee Konitz, Freddie Redd, Barry Harris, Ted Brown, Wadada Leo Smith, Ran Blake, and Matt Wilson. He is also the founder of the Bohemian Caverns Jazz Orchestra and other small bands which he leads.

In this episode, Brad speaks on his passion for music and what inspired him to pursue it full time. He discusses the power of improvisation in music and in our daily lives, and walks us through some of the harsh realities of being a musician in today's world.
